Summary of "Advanced Interventional Pulmonology procedures: Training guidelines from the Thoracic Society of Australia and New Zealand."

Training in Interventional Pulmonology procedures is increasing in popularity. However the nature of training is difficult to define, particularly with respect to an adequate number of cases. These guidelines approach training not just from a modest number of supervised cases, but also from a range of educational and outcome targets which give a rounded approach to the issue. These include pre-requisite skills from basic procedures, the place of simulated training, formal simulation testing, modest procedural outcome and side effect targets, audit presentations, ongoing reading and hands-on training expectations. All of this would still be under the supervision of an experienced trainer. © 2012 The Authors. Respirology © 2012 Asian Pacific Society of Respirology.

Guidelines As Topic

A systematic statement of policy rules or principles. Guidelines may be developed by government agencies at any level, institutions, professional societies, governing boards, or by convening expert panels. The text may be cursive or in outline form but is generally a comprehensive guide to problems and approaches in any field of activity. For guidelines in the field of health care and clinical medicine, PRACTICE GUIDELINES AS TOPIC is available.
